How Can You Identify Good-Quality Amaranth Millet?
To make quality purchases in the grain department- or in any section of the supermarket - check the product's quality basic criteria. Ideally, whole grains appear clean and uniform to a large degree- no visual foreign material, no signs of weeviling (insect chewing), no undue accumulation of dust or indications that the grain became wet at some time.
According to FSSAI, Amaranthus (Chaulai) is a pseudo-millet or a pseudocereal and food standards have been developed for relevant standards, including limits for moisture, protein, dietary fiber, acid-insoluble ash, particle size and uric acid.

Why Does Freshness Matter When Choosing Amaranth Millet?
Freshness can affect taste, aroma, texture and overall eating quality. Storage: Store dry product in a dry place away from moisture and excessive heat.
Once opened, note if the product has any unusual musty, stale or rancid smell. You may also want to look for changes in appearance that may indicate poor storage or moisture exposure.
Research has shown that the nutrient content of amaranth varies widely depending on species, variety, growing conditions and processing. So consumers should not expect to find the same nutritional profile in all products.

What Nutrients Does Amaranth Millet Provide?
Scientists are interested in amaranth because of the presence of protein, dietary fiber, minerals, lipids and a variety of amino acids in its grain.
Protein levels are usually reported to be within about 13–21% depending on the species and study, according to reviews of research. Amaranth is also known for its lysine content. It is also found to contain minerals such as iron, calcium, magnesium and zinc.
Amaranth is naturally gluten-free and has been widely studied as a pseudo-cereal for gluten-free food applications.
